Condividi tramite


xp_sprintf (Transact-SQL)

Si applica a: SQL Server

Formatta e archivia una serie di caratteri e valori nel parametro di output della stringa. Ogni argomento di formato viene sostituito con l'argomento corrispondente.

Convenzioni relative alla sintassi Transact-SQL

Sintassi

xp_sprintf { 'string' OUTPUT , 'format' }
     [ , 'argument' [ , ...n ] ]

Argomenti

OUTPUT 'string'

Variabile varchar che riceve l'output.

Quando OUTPUT viene specificato, questa opzione inserisce il valore della variabile nel parametro di output.

'format'

Stringa di caratteri di formato con segnaposto per i valori degli argomenti , analogamente ai valori supportati dalla funzione linguaggio sprintf C. Attualmente è supportato solo l'argomento %s formato.

'argument'

Stringa di caratteri che rappresenta il valore dell'argomento di formato corrispondente.

n

Segnaposto che indica che è possibile specificare un massimo di 50 argomenti.

Valori del codice restituito

0 (esito positivo) o 1 (errore).

Set di risultati

xp_sprintf restituisce il messaggio seguente:

The command(s) completed successfully.

Autorizzazioni

È richiesta l'appartenenza al ruolo public .